About Jean‐Michel Devys

Jean‐Michel Devys is a scholar working on Surgery, Anesthesiology and Pain Medicine, Ophthalmology, Neurology and Cardiology and Cardiovascular Medicine, having authored 49 papers that have together received 668 indexed citations. Recurring topics across this work include Airway Management and Intubation Techniques (10 papers), Intraocular Surgery and Lenses (8 papers), Intraoperative Neuromonitoring and Anesthetic Effects (5 papers), Anesthesia and Pain Management (4 papers), Anesthesia and Sedative Agents (4 papers), Cardiac, Anesthesia and Surgical Outcomes (2 papers), Traumatic Brain Injury and Neurovascular Disturbances (2 papers) and Myasthenia Gravis and Thymoma (2 papers). The work is most often cited by research in Anesthesiology and Pain Medicine (198 citations), Ophthalmology (74 citations), Developmental Neuroscience (35 citations), Internal Medicine (23 citations) and Critical Care and Intensive Care Medicine (30 citations). Jean‐Michel Devys has collaborated with scholars based in France, United States and Germany. Frequent co-authors include Benoît Plaud, Guillaume Taylor, Gilles Orliaguet, Christian Jayr, B. Debaene, Étienne Gayat, Éric Gabison, Nathalie Bourdaud, J.L. Bourgain and L Simon. Their work appears in journals such as Pediatric Anesthesia, British Journal of Anaesthesia, Anaesthesia Critical Care & Pain Medicine, European Journal of Anaesthesiology and Canadian Journal of Anesthesia/Journal canadien d anesthésie.
